Topographical study may predict quake risk
Monday, July 21, 2008 - 18:14
in Earth & Climate
STATE COLLEGE, Pa., July 21 (UPI) -- This year's devastating earthquake in China may provide lessons on reading an area's topography to predict a possible hazard, U.S. geologists said.
